Abstract

Use Bambusa rigida Keng as raw materials, according to the wood-based panel production methods through raw materials drying, bamboo processing, sizing, cold pressing to produce bamboo—wood materials composite board. The results show that: bamboo—wood materials composite board pressing is easy to implement and the bamboo structure is not completely destroyed. The bamboo structure has been used effectively and the energy consumption is low during the cold pressing.
